Here's a little bit about the artist.
He was an architect and designer in Europe. He is called the father of modern art in Scandinavia. He was born in 1885 in Austria and died at the age of 81. He ultimately settled in Sweden where he worked for a textile company. He spent many years at this company producing his patterns. This company also named him the father of modern art.
